2. Professional fitting

Professional fitting constitutes a critical safeguard when utilizing corrective costume eyewear. The fitting process transcends simple vision correction; it addresses the unique anatomical contours and physiological characteristics of each individual’s eyes, ensuring optimal lens compatibility and minimizing the risk of adverse events.

  • Corneal Curvature Assessment

    The measurement of corneal curvature, also known as keratometry, is a fundamental component of a professional fitting. This assessment determines the precise curvature of the cornea, enabling the selection of lenses with a corresponding base curve. Improper base curve matching can lead to lens instability, discomfort, and potential corneal abrasion. For instance, a lens that is too flat relative to the corneal curvature can cause excessive movement and irritation, while a lens that is too steep can restrict tear exchange and lead to hypoxia.

  • Lens Diameter Determination

    The lens diameter must be appropriately sized to ensure adequate coverage of the iris while allowing for proper lens centration. An inadequately sized lens can result in edge discomfort and incomplete iris coverage, compromising the desired aesthetic effect. Conversely, an excessively large lens can impinge on the conjunctiva, leading to inflammation and discomfort. The fitting process involves careful measurement of the visible iris diameter to determine the optimal lens size.

  • Movement Evaluation

    The evaluation of lens movement following insertion is crucial for assessing lens fit and tear exchange. Adequate lens movement is necessary for flushing away debris and delivering oxygen to the cornea. Insufficient movement can lead to build-up of metabolic waste and corneal hypoxia. Excessive movement can cause discomfort and blurred vision. The fitting process involves observing lens movement during blinking and eye movements to ensure it falls within acceptable parameters.

  • Material Compatibility and Tear Film Assessment

    A professional fitting accounts for individual tear film characteristics and potential material sensitivities. Certain individuals may exhibit dry eye syndrome or allergies to specific lens materials. The fitting process may involve assessing tear film volume and stability, as well as considering alternative lens materials with higher water content or improved biocompatibility. This personalized approach minimizes the risk of discomfort and adverse reactions associated with lens wear.

3. Material safety

Material safety is a paramount consideration in the context of corrective costume eyewear. The materials utilized in the manufacture of these lenses directly influence biocompatibility, oxygen permeability, and overall ocular health. Non-approved or substandard materials pose a significant risk of adverse reactions, including allergic conjunctivitis, corneal inflammation, and neovascularization. The cause-and-effect relationship is clear: the use of safe, biocompatible materials reduces the likelihood of adverse reactions, while the use of unsafe materials increases the risk. For corrective costume eyewear, where lenses are often worn for extended periods and may cover a larger portion of the cornea compared to standard lenses, material safety is all the more critical.

The selection of appropriate materials involves rigorous testing and adherence to established regulatory standards. Manufacturers must demonstrate that their lens materials are non-toxic, non-irritating, and possess adequate oxygen permeability to maintain corneal health. Silicone hydrogel materials, known for their high oxygen transmissibility, are often preferred over traditional hydrogel materials, especially for extended wear. Real-life examples highlight the dangers of non-compliance; instances of individuals experiencing severe corneal ulcers and permanent vision damage due to poorly manufactured or counterfeit costume lenses containing harmful dyes and chemicals have been documented. The practical significance lies in understanding that not all corrective costume eyewear is created equal, and material composition plays a crucial role in determining safety and suitability for use.

4. Proper hygiene

Maintaining stringent hygiene practices is paramount for the safe and effective use of corrective costume eyewear. These lenses, like all contact lenses, present a potential conduit for microbial contamination if handled improperly, leading to severe ocular infections and complications. The relationship between rigorous hygiene and the avoidance of adverse events is direct and unequivocal.

  • Hand Washing Protocol

    Prior to handling corrective costume eyewear, meticulous hand washing with a mild, non-perfumed soap is essential. Hands should be thoroughly rinsed and dried with a lint-free towel. This process removes surface bacteria and debris that can be transferred to the lenses and subsequently to the eye. Failure to adhere to this protocol significantly elevates the risk of introducing pathogens, such as bacteria, viruses, and fungi, into the ocular environment. Examples of neglected hand hygiene leading to Acanthamoeba keratitis, a severe and potentially blinding parasitic infection, are well-documented in ophthalmic literature.

  • Cleaning and Disinfecting Solutions

    Corrective costume eyewear must be cleaned and disinfected after each use with solutions specifically formulated for contact lenses. Tap water, saliva, or homemade solutions are unacceptable alternatives as they lack the necessary disinfecting properties and may harbor harmful microorganisms. Rubbing the lenses gently with the recommended solution removes protein and lipid deposits, preventing the formation of biofilms that can harbor bacteria. Disinfection eliminates remaining pathogens, ensuring the lenses are safe for subsequent wear. The use of multipurpose solutions (MPS) or hydrogen peroxide-based systems should be determined in consultation with an eye care professional to ensure compatibility with the lens material and individual needs.

  • Lens Case Maintenance

    The contact lens case itself can serve as a reservoir for microbial contamination if not properly maintained. Lens cases should be rinsed daily with sterile saline solution and air-dried upside down. The case should be replaced at least every three months, or more frequently if signs of damage or discoloration are present. Avoiding the use of tap water for rinsing and regularly replacing the case minimizes the risk of bacterial growth. Studies have demonstrated that contaminated lens cases are a significant risk factor for contact lens-related infections.

  • Avoidance of Overnight Wear and Sharing

    Unless specifically prescribed for extended wear by an eye care professional, corrective costume eyewear should not be worn overnight. Sleeping in lenses reduces oxygen transmission to the cornea, increasing the risk of hypoxia and microbial keratitis. Furthermore, sharing corrective costume eyewear is strictly prohibited due to the risk of transmitting infections and altering the lens fit. Each individual’s eyes have unique anatomical characteristics, and lenses fitted for one person may not be suitable for another. Sharing lenses can lead to corneal abrasions, infections, and permanent vision damage.

5. Wear Time

Wear time, in the context of corrective costume eyewear, represents a critical factor directly impacting ocular health. Adherence to prescribed wear schedules is non-negotiable, as exceeding recommended durations significantly elevates the risk of adverse events, particularly corneal hypoxia and subsequent infection.

  • Oxygen Permeability and Corneal Health

    The cornea obtains oxygen directly from the atmosphere. Corrective costume eyewear, by its nature, acts as a barrier, impeding oxygen transmission. Extended wear time exacerbates this effect, potentially leading to corneal hypoxia. The degree of hypoxia is directly proportional to the duration of lens wear and inversely proportional to the oxygen permeability of the lens material. Hypoxia compromises corneal epithelial integrity, making the eye more susceptible to microbial invasion and inflammatory responses. For instance, prolonged wear of low-Dk/t lenses has been linked to increased incidence of microbial keratitis. Prioritizing adherence to recommended wear times is a primary defense against hypoxic damage.

  • Tear Film Dynamics and Debris Accumulation

    The tear film plays a vital role in lubricating the ocular surface and removing debris. Corrective costume eyewear can disrupt tear film dynamics, leading to dryness and increased deposition of proteins and lipids on the lens surface. Extended wear time allows for greater accumulation of these deposits, creating a breeding ground for bacteria and increasing the risk of allergic reactions and inflammatory responses. Regularly removing and cleaning lenses within the prescribed wear time framework minimizes the build-up of these deposits, promoting a healthier ocular surface environment.

  • Risk of Microbial Adhesion and Biofilm Formation

    The longer corrective costume eyewear remains in contact with the ocular surface, the greater the opportunity for microbial adhesion and biofilm formation. Biofilms are complex communities of microorganisms encased in a matrix of extracellular polymeric substances, rendering them resistant to conventional disinfection methods. Extended wear time provides a conducive environment for biofilm development, significantly increasing the risk of severe corneal infections. Adhering to prescribed wear times and diligently cleaning and disinfecting lenses after each use disrupts the biofilm formation process and reduces the microbial load on the lens surface.

  • Individual Physiological Factors and Tolerance

    Individual physiological factors, such as tear film production, corneal sensitivity, and pre-existing ocular conditions, can influence tolerance to corrective costume eyewear wear time. Some individuals may experience discomfort or dryness sooner than others, necessitating shorter wear times. Consulting with an eye care professional to determine an appropriate wear schedule that aligns with individual physiological characteristics is essential. Ignoring individual tolerance levels and exceeding recommended wear times can lead to discomfort, inflammation, and increased risk of complications.

Frequently Asked Questions

This section addresses common inquiries concerning the safe and responsible use of corrective costume eyewear. The information provided is intended to clarify misconceptions and promote informed decision-making.

Question 1: What constitutes a valid prescription for corrective costume eyewear?

A valid prescription necessitates a comprehensive eye examination conducted by a licensed optometrist or ophthalmologist. This examination assesses corneal curvature, pupil size, refractive error, and overall ocular health. The prescription must explicitly specify lens power, base curve, diameter, and material. Generic prescriptions for eyeglasses are not sufficient for corrective costume eyewear.

Question 2: Where should corrective costume eyewear be purchased to ensure safety?

Corrective costume eyewear should be purchased exclusively from approved retailers, such as licensed optometrists or authorized optical dispensaries. These retailers are subject to regulatory oversight and are required to verify prescription validity. Avoid purchasing from online marketplaces, flea markets, or unauthorized vendors, as these sources often sell counterfeit or substandard products.

Question 3: What are the potential risks associated with wearing corrective costume eyewear without a prescription?

Wearing corrective costume eyewear without a prescription significantly elevates the risk of corneal abrasions, infections (including bacterial keratitis and Acanthamoeba keratitis), corneal ulcers, allergic reactions, and vision impairment. Ill-fitting lenses can disrupt tear exchange, leading to hypoxia and increased susceptibility to microbial invasion. Long-term consequences can include corneal scarring and permanent vision loss.

Question 4: How should corrective costume eyewear be cleaned and disinfected?

Corrective costume eyewear should be cleaned and disinfected after each use with solutions specifically formulated for contact lenses. Hands should be thoroughly washed with a mild, non-perfumed soap prior to handling the lenses. Lenses should be gently rubbed with the solution to remove protein and lipid deposits, followed by rinsing with sterile saline solution. The lens case should be cleaned regularly and replaced at least every three months.

Question 5: What is the recommended wear time for corrective costume eyewear?

The recommended wear time for corrective costume eyewear should be determined by an eye care professional based on individual factors such as lens material, tear film production, and corneal health. In general, these lenses should not be worn for extended periods or overnight. Exceeding recommended wear times significantly increases the risk of corneal hypoxia and infection.

Question 6: Can corrective costume eyewear be shared with others?

Sharing corrective costume eyewear is strictly prohibited. Sharing lenses can transmit infections, alter the lens fit, and increase the risk of corneal damage. Each individual’s eyes have unique anatomical characteristics, and lenses fitted for one person may not be suitable for another.
